Brady Quinn received a letter from the NFL today fining him an undisclosed amount for a chop block against Terrell Suggs in the Browns’ 16-0 loss against the Ravens Monday night. Suggs suffered a severe MCL strain from the block and will be out for several weeks.
The block was unnecessary and uncalled for, but it was the least of the damage Brady would cause Monday night. What the NFL should be fining Brady Quinn for is forcing the entire sports-fan nation to sit through one of the worst offensive performances I can remember this past Monday. Quinn has seen action in five games this season, scoring 1 touchdown and throwing 5 interceptions while averaging just above 100 yards per game. Monday he completed 13 of his 31 pass attempts and threw two interceptions, earning himself a QB rating of 23.5. His accumulative quarterback rating for the season is 51, placing him second worst in the NFL only behind JaMarcus Russell.
